Output d6595d0d77ffebd37ca657592f5d14028e6a4b149389c3faa3390980a69b4fb8:3

value
1365191
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cbc59d8a6797814138ab9a47030882f167ce732 OP_EQUAL
address
3FykyKikReQrgHr3eC8WRwnCCebEV4tyHA
transaction
d6595d0d77ffebd37ca657592f5d14028e6a4b149389c3faa3390980a69b4fb8
confirmations
443169
spent
true